Versatile Applications: Specialized for precision automatic submerged arc welding of carbon and low alloy steels, the Honglu Welding Wire is your ideal choice for projects demanding equivalent strength levels, including shipbuilding, petrochemical facilities, and boiler manufacturing.
Outstanding Characteristics: The HH-H10Mn2 copper-plated, non-alloy submerged arc welding wire, combined with SJ101 flux, provides exceptional welding process performance. This pair ensures beautifully shaped weld channels, easy slag removal, and superior low-temperature impact toughness.

1. Ensure the flux is properly baked at temperatures between 250-400 ºC for 1-2 hours. Keep the welding wire in a dry, oil-free, and rust-free condition before commencing use for optimal results.
2. Thoroughly clean the welding area to remove rust, oil, water, and other impurities before starting the welding process.
3. Maintain sulfur content in the flux at <= 0.050% and phosphorus content at <= 0.060% to ensure high-quality welds.
